Wednesday, November 23, 2011

Greatest Occupy Photo, Ever, Ever

It combines so many perfect elements in one go: the wackadoodle woman wearing the Purple Heart, which I'm going to guess that she didn't earn, plus the Che picture, plus the most meaningless bumper sticker of all time, "Mean People Suck". Taken from this terrific photo essay.

